Is the Medicube Jelly Cream any good?

It is one of Medicube's best-loved products: a lightweight, bouncy gel moisturizer with tens of thousands of positive ratings. The Collagen and Niacinamide version adds a little brightening, while the Hyaluronic Acid version focuses on pure hydration.

Collagen or Hyaluronic Acid Jelly Cream?

Choose the Collagen and Niacinamide Jelly Cream if you want plumping hydration plus a touch of brightening. Choose the Hyaluronic Acid version if you want simple, lightweight, dewy moisture, often at a slightly lower price.

Which Medicube moisturizer is best for dry skin?

The Jelly Creams suit most skin types for daily hydration. For very dry skin, layer a hydrating serum underneath, or look at the richer capsule creams for a more cushioned finish.

Which Medicube moisturizer should I start with?

Start from texture, not from the ingredient name. Jelly and gel creams are light and suit normal to oily skin; the capsule creams are richer and suit dry or tight skin.
